R533 Road between Graskop and Bushbuckridge temporarily closed

The Mpumalanga Department of Public Works, Roads and Transport informs members of the public and all road users of the temporary closure of the R533 road between Graskop and Bushbuckridge.

The decision to completely close the road was taken following an on-site assessment conducted by the MEC for Public Works, Roads and Transport, Thulasizwe Thomo, together with the Executive Mayor of Thaba Chweu Local Municipality, Friddah Nkadimeng today.

The department says the closure is a necessary safety intervention aimed at protecting road users and enabling them to address the situation with urgency and without any disturbance.

The MEC said the safety of road users remains the highest priority. “Following a thorough assessment of the R533, we took a decisive decision to close the road to prevent potential loss of life and allow our technical teams to work speedily and effectively to restore the road to a safe condition,” said Thomo.

All road users travelling to and from Bushbuckridge are advised to use the alternative route from Graskop via Sabie to Hazyview until further notice.

The department will continue to monitor the situation closely and will keep the public informed. Road users will be notified once the road is declared safe and reopened for traffic.
